Transaction a708bd16fc641b2b6253fd1c8f96d2681259ffcd51f9420e5bc7895321cfb4ab
3 Input
2 Outputs
- a708bd16fc641b2b6253fd1c8f96d2681259ffcd51f9420e5bc7895321cfb4ab:0
- a708bd16fc641b2b6253fd1c8f96d2681259ffcd51f9420e5bc7895321cfb4ab:1
value 11890000
address 3Hdso4jQSMsBCS39UkAiX8ucmEfLQtyJQE
value 865445
address 112myRfDpMTNr67wDAcRyWcgZbkh7XrUV4